WebbIn the late 18th century the islands, like their northern neighbors, were settled by Loyalist from North America who tried to establish a cotton industry.About 50 plantations were … WebbThe islands existed in virtual obscurity until 1783, when American Loyalists began to settle here. These former plantation owners brought slaves and money to start a …
